What to Eat
There are many great restaurants in Grodzisk Mazowiecki. Some of the most popular dishes include:
- Pierogi: Pierogi are a type of dumpling filled with meat, cheese, or vegetables.
- Zurek: Zurek is a sour rye soup made with sausage, bacon, and eggs.
- Bigos: Bigos is a stew made with meat, cabbage, and sauerkraut.
